You look above a half moon falling
Half past a summers eve
Hope to God that you aren’t flying
Quite as low as it seems

The pictures you’ve been painting
Aren’t in the colors in your mind
The telltale signs of wandering
Aren’t too hard to find

So you call upon
The half moon falling
Halfway home
You stop to dry your eyes

And in the middle of the dreaming
You finally realize
a half moon fallin only means
the sun is on the rise
